What is a normal BMD score?

As shown in the table below, a T-score between +1 and −1 is considered normal or healthy. A T-score between −1 and −2.5 indicates that you have low bone mass, although not low enough to be diagnosed with osteoporosis….The T-score.

Level Definition
Normal Bone density is within 1 SD (+1 or −1) of the young adult mean.

What is BMD in bone density?

A bone mineral density (BMD) test is the best way to measure your bone health. It compares your bone density, or mass, to that of a healthy person who is the same age and sex as you are. It can show: Whether you have osteoporosis, a disease that makes your bones weak. Your risk for breaking bones.

What is the purpose of SFD and BMD?

What is bending moment formula? What is the purpose of SFD and BMD? Shear and bending moment diagrams are analytical tools used in conjunction with structural analysis to help perform structural design by determining the value of shear force and bending moment at a given point of a structural element such as a beam.
